How would you like to see your cover art on your X3?  Current v3.3 firmware aligns the art with the top of the screen and crops the left, right and bottom.  Imagine the entire image below is your cover art, The X3 only displays the section in the white box.

Scaling the image up/down to 240px by 240px will solve the problem but in that case the bottom half showing the filename, progress bar and elapsed time will need to have an opaque background rather than the translucent one in the stock theme.
